2020 – Year of Agric Recovery December 18, 2020 With good rains falling, inputs delivered on time, and new methods of preparing land and conserving moisture in place, 2020 is seen as the start of a green revolution that moves the bulk of Zimbabwean farming households out of the poverty trap of subsistence farming and help advance the country’s Vision 2030. Farming provides a living for a majority of Zimbabweans, making investment in the sector critical if the country is to become a middle-income economy by 2030, with most of its households in the middle-income group. The major programmes launched and refined by the Second Republic are meant to first ensure agriculture recovered and then grows sufficiently fast and inclusively.
